Filter inactive accounts from default queries
- Updated get_all_accounts() to add include_inactive parameter (default False) - Updated get_accounts_by_type() to add include_inactive parameter (default False) - Modified account_sync to use include_inactive=True (needs to see all accounts) - Default behavior now hides inactive accounts from user-facing API endpoints This ensures inactive accounts are automatically hidden from users while still allowing internal operations (like sync) to access all accounts.
